The power supply cannot be upgraded. Only 270 Watts ...
The power supply cannot be upgraded. Only 270 Watts - unable to add any decent graphics card. Can't use generic ATX supply as Dell uses a custom power supply. Also, if you want to add a hard drive, you need to buy a power Y adapter cable.Updating to 3 stars. You can upgrade the power supply, using a third party cable, but the size may be an issue. I needed to remove the cover latch and replace the latch with magnets (too lazy to drill holes.)

Acutally, you can replace the power supply with ANY more powerful 24 pin power supply.... you must buy one of these 24 pin to 8 pin cables to connect the new power supply to the motherboard..... I did this and added an ASUS 960 graphics card.... works great.... here is the link on youtube for the connector cable.... [...]
